How difficult are the Gobi drives?
Expect long travel days on paved and gravel roads. The standard and premium packages use smaller groups and more flexible stops. Comfortable clothing helps.
Are ger camp bathrooms private?
Budget camps usually use shared facilities. Standard and premium packages use upgraded camps when available, but remote camps can still be simple.
Can vegetarians join?
Yes. Tell us in advance and we coordinate vegetarian meals with the camps. Vegan options are limited in remote areas.
What happens in bad weather?
The Gobi route runs in most weather. If a safety issue blocks a section, the guide reroutes to the closest equivalent stop.
Is travel insurance required?
Strongly recommended. The route is remote and medical evacuation can be expensive.
